Griz Posted November 14, 2007 Report Share Posted November 14, 2007 Is it downloading and converting TivoToGo shows on a Mac for you? I've downloded 3.02 and it just hangs at "0% waiting" - I'm wondering what the problem is still. cp I downloaded the 3.0.2 release last night and ran it under Leopard. My first attempt to transfer a show got hung up at around 50% of the download. My next attempt completed fine. I had tivo transfer set to automatically add the file to popcorn. It apparently did transcode the file and add it into iTunes. In the past, the file dropped to the desktop. Under the new version this seems to be fixed, however, now the show data does not get sent to iTunes with the file. In the past I was able to get show data if I manually added the show to the Popcorn window and the clicked convert. I did not have a chance to try that this time. I'll do further testing tonight and post results. Seems to be improving, but something tells me we will need to see a 3.0.3 at some point to polish out the kinks.
